Also known as raw banana patties, Kele ki Tikki is a classic North Indian vrat-special dish, that is loved for its crispy texture and light nature. It is made using boiled raw bananas, sendha namak, and mild spices. This gluten-free and full of energy option is ideal for fasting days as well as for rainy evenings. The best thing about this delicious snack is that it does not require much preparation and can be cooked under 20 minutes. The ingredients used to prepare this healthy snack are simple and handful.

Ingredients

  • 3 Piece Raw Banana
  • 2 Tablespoon Arrowroot Flour or Singhara Atta
  • 2 Piece Green Chillies
  • 0.5 Teaspoon Roasted Cumin Powder
  • 1 Teaspoon Grated Ginger
  • 2 Tablespoon Fresh Coriander Leaves
  • Ghee or Peanut Oil
  • Sendha Namak

Cooking Instructions

Step 1

Pressure cool the raw bananas with skin for about 2-3 whistles. Peel and mash them while they're still warm.

Step 2

Take a bowl, add mashed bananas, green chillies, ginger, coriander, cumin powder, rock salt, and singhara atta.

Step 3

Grease your palms and shape the mixture into small, round patties.

Step 4

Take a non-stick pan and add a spoonful of ghee or oil. Shallow fry the tikkis on medium flame. Wait till both the sides turn golden brown and cripsy.

Step 5

Pair this vrat-friendly snack with green chutney or sweet curd, for a satisfying fasting snack.
